Yes, Becky it is susceptible. But it is strange. I would not regard it as a rust bucket and usually it is quite rust free - but at the moment there has been a build up of many spores, which is a bit of a surprise to me.

Your comments on 'Admiral's Braid' sort of reminds me of 'Victorian Lace' in my garden, and "strange" is a good word in describing some of these plants. 'Victorian Lace' has upright spikey foliage that finally falls over at the top, a reputation for rust and it is susceptible here (as is a child plant, 'Because of You') - yet I have had far worse rust buckets and at the moment I think it is free of spores...
